What island can you see from Benidorm?
Benidorm island is an islet located around 3.5km from the coast of mainland Benidorm. It has many nicknames, one of which is The Rock, as some believe it’s the missing chunk from the top of Puig Campana mountain behind Benidorm. Another nickname is Peacock Island Benidorm, due to the large peacock population here.
How big is Peacock Island Benidorm?
The Island of Benidorm and its history It is all rock and consists of a maximum length of 350 m, and a width of 260 m.

How is the island of Benidorm in Spain?
Benidorm Island is a very small island, sitting approximately 3.5 kilometres from the Spanish mainland. It is also a nature reserve of spain. Super close to the holiday town, it’s just a five minute ferry ride from Levante Beach, and there are boats going back and forth to the island every hour.

Are there still peacocks on Benidorm Island now?
Benidorm Island no longer houses any peacocks, but boat trips still run most days of the week. There are many fables regarding the island itself and how it got there including how a giant kicked a rock out of the mountain in anger which then landed in the sea.
